Output c07e98600eb75e2f19e75197ef5b5b7ea63c67f7062e1f9ab7c5a8176495c2ce:0

value
71545
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95d80eb331d5ab922ad1f24ac0cb61c91d9d3f09 OP_EQUAL
address
3FMKS4PqYCqszZStEqTG6ZBkXLL7i4Yiwa
transaction
c07e98600eb75e2f19e75197ef5b5b7ea63c67f7062e1f9ab7c5a8176495c2ce